Editorial Summary
The creator provides an unboxing and review of the limited release 2017 purple Magic Band 2.0. After examining the packaging and pricing, which included an annual passholder discount, the creator compares the physical dimensions of the 2.0 model to the original 1.0 version. A primary feature discussed is the removable icon, which requires a small screwdriver to detach. The creator demonstrates the difficulty of removing and reassembling the icon, noting that the necessary tool is not included in the box. Beyond the physical build, the video covers the functional uses of the device, such as acting as a room key, storing dining plan credits, and managing Disney PhotoPass photos. The creator also discusses technical improvements, suggesting the new version likely features a better antenna and battery system for improved signal strength. Finally, the video touches on the tracking capabilities of the bands within the parks and on Disney cruise lines, concluding with a mixed opinion regarding the device's size and the potential for additional costs associated with accessories.
